+package java.security;
+
+import java.io.FilterInputStream;
+import java.io.IOException;
+import java.io.InputStream;
+
+/**
+ * DigestInputStream is a class that ties an InputStream with a
+ * MessageDigest. The Message Digest is used by the class to
+ * update it self as bytes are read from the InputStream.
+ *
+ * The updating to the digest depends on the on flag which is set
+ * to true by default to tell the class to update the data
+ * in the message digest.
+ *
+ * @version 0.0
+ * @author Mark Benvenuto (ivymccough@worldnet.att.net)
+ */
+public class DigestInputStream extends FilterInputStream
+{
+ /**
+ * The message digest for the DigestInputStream
+ */
+ protected MessageDigest digest;
+
+ //Manages the on flag
+ private boolean state = true;
+
+ /**
+ * Constructs a new DigestInputStream.
+ * It associates a MessageDigest with the stream to
+ * compute the stream as data is written.
+ *
+ * @param stream An InputStream to associate this stream with
+ * @param digest A MessageDigest to hash the stream with
+ */
+ public DigestInputStream(InputStream stream, MessageDigest digest)
+ {
+ super(stream);
+ //this.in = stream;
+ this.digest = digest;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Returns the MessageDigest associated with this DigestInputStream
+ *
+ * @return The MessageDigest used to hash this stream
+ */
+ public MessageDigest getMessageDigest()
+ {
+ return digest;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Sets the current MessageDigest to current parameter
+ *
+ * @param digest A MessageDigest to associate with this stream
+ */
+ public void setMessageDigest(MessageDigest digest)
+ {
+ this.digest = digest;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Reads a byte from the input stream and updates the digest.
+ * This method reads the underlying input stream and if the
+ * on flag is true then updates the message digest.
+ *
+ * @return Returns a byte from the input stream, -1 is returned to indicate that
+ * the end of stream was reached before this read call
+ *
+ * @throws IOException if an IO error occurs in the underlying input stream,
+ * this error is thrown
+ */
+ public int read() throws IOException
+ {
+ int temp = in.read();
+
+ if (state == true && temp != -1)
+ digest.update((byte) temp);
+
+ return temp;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Reads bytes from the input stream and updates the digest.
+ * This method reads the underlying input stream and if the
+ * on flag is true then updates the message digest.
+ *
+ * @param b a byte array to store the data from the input stream
+ * @param off an offset to start at in the array
+ * @param len length of data to read
+ * @return Returns count of bytes read, -1 is returned to indicate that
+ * the end of stream was reached before this read call
+ *
+ * @throws IOException if an IO error occurs in the underlying input stream,
+ * this error is thrown
+ */
+ public int read(byte[]b, int off, int len) throws IOException
+ {
+ int temp = in.read(b, off, len);
+
+ if (state == true && temp != -1)
+ digest.update(b, off, temp);
+
+ return temp;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Sets the flag specifing if this DigestInputStream updates the
+ * digest in the write() methods. The default is on;
+ *
+ * @param on True means it digests stream, false means it does not
+ */
+ public void on(boolean on)
+ {
+ state = on;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Converts the input stream and underlying message digest to a string.
+ *
+ * @return A string representing the input stream and message digest.
+ */
+ public String toString()
+ {
+ return "[Digest Input Stream] " + digest.toString();
+ }
+}
